Online Store – Great Design and Vigorous Promotion are Critical for Success
E-commerce websites can boost sales of a business. E-commerce offers the tremendous opportunity of increasing your clientele while reducing expenses. This appealing combination requires a lot more effort than just launching an e-commerce website. An internet site will not improve your business prospects unless backed with well-planned, and ambitious advertising and marketing.
An e-commerce venture will be successful if you can on how successfully you attract website visitors, get them to stay, funnel their visit into a sale, and impel them to return. These factors are discussed in more detail below.
Grow website traffic
Directing prospects to your e-commerce web site is an important first step. A few successful strategies for receiving more hits on the web site are:
Search Engine Optimization (SEO) of the website
SEO refers to the optimization of web content by including important keywords that are popular amongst internet surfers on search engines and making the website search engine friendly by planning good navigation and meta tags. SEO of your e-commerce website will increase the website’s ranking in searches.
Strategic placement of internet advertisements
Internet ads can be strategically inserted in industry related websites. You may also pay to have your advertisement come up in related search engine results.
Cross promotion of website with the physical store
Businesses that operate both a brick and mortar and an e-commerce website can use cross-promotional tactics. Existing customers should be encouraged to use the e-commerce outlet to avail discounts or to make additional purchases. By encouraging them to your e-commerce solution, you are also defending your business against other e-commerce competitors that can attract your customers.
Engage the interest of website users
When a user is on your e-commerce website, its design and content should keep her interested and want her to linger on the site. This is possible through:
Interesting headlines
The website content should not be too complicated or wordy. Forceful headlines should be used to lure shoppers into browsing through the offers and deals on the e-commerce website.
Highlight offers
Deals and promotions should be showcased prominently on the website so that they get immediate attention. Offers should include deadlines to make customers act faster.
Encourage prospects to buy
The main purpose of an e-commerce website is to sell products. You can convert visitors into customers by:
Make convincing offers
Discounts and combo offers can make visitors finalize purchases. Gifting small articles or purchase options on spending a minimum amount also makes people add items to the shopping cart.
Make products easily available
Website design should allow customers to find products in a minimum number of clicks without too much searching. Shoppers should be able to easily browse, quickly add items to the shopping cart, and pay without any hassle or delay.
Make checkout straightforward and fast
Boring forms and long winded checkout processes make customers leave the website in the middle of finalizing an order. This can be avoided by rectifying the checkout process by requiring minimal typing and clicks to complete a purchase.
Motivate customers for repeat visits
Customers need a reason to make a repeat purchase at your website. Following are some incentives to make it possible:
Reward points for repeat customers
Customers who shop on the e-commerce website repeatedly should be rewarded with reductions and faster deliveries.
Good quality delivery service
E-commerce websites should use top quality fulfillment services. They should also promise timely assistance and support to customers, swiftly handle customer issues and any problems related to orders.
Successful marketing and website design are influential factors in the success or failure of the ecommerce shopping cart solution. Businesses should follow the above mentioned guiding principles to maximize sales and enhance customer relationships. Daljeet Sidhu is the author of this article.
